The 2023 iHeartRadio Music Awards were held at the Dolby Theatre in Los Angeles on March 27, 2023, and broadcast live on Fox.[1] The event was hosted by singer-songwriter and actor Lenny Kravitz.[2]
During the ceremony Pink was honored with the Icon Award for her "impact on pop culture, longevity and continued relevance through new music, touring and radio force".[3] [4] Taylor Swift was recognized with the Innovator Award for being "an advocate for women’s rights and the LGBTQ+ community, using her music and platform to inspire young people to use their voting power".[5]
Performers were announced on March 7, 2023.[6]

iHeartRadio announced the nominees on January 11, 2023.[7] Harry Styles and Taylor Swift were the most nominated artists, with eight nominations each. Drake, Dua Lipa and Jack Harlow received six nominations apiece, while Beyoncé and Doja Cat tied with five.[8] [9]
